Analytical Philosophy and Democracy in Latin America. (A Dialogue with “Qué es y qué puede ser la filosofía analítica”, by Guillermo Hurtado)
Main Article Content
Abstract
In this brief paper we intend to engage in a dialogue with the stimulating text of Guillermo Hurtado, deepening in what we think is its main concern: the political role that analytical philosophy should take in a critical and constructive relationship with Latin American democracies.
